No motorcycle? No problem. The AVM Industries Poker Run fifth annual “Ride for Life” Poker Run, this year based at the Carolina Entertainment Complex, has added a special feature for non-bikers who would like to support the Poker Run, cancer research and the Marion County Relay for Life.
“We have chartered buses to take 57 folks around so they can get their cards,” John Gallo, a managing partner at the Complex, said. The fee to participate is still $20 per person, he said. The Poker Run is a fundraiser for the American Cancer Society’s Marion County Relay for Life. Participants ride to five locations, drawing a poker card at each. The individual or team with the best hand wins a grand price of $1,500.
The Poker Run begins at 9 a.m. with registration at the Carolina Entertainment Complex and ends at the complex. Included with the registration fee is a barbecue chicken dinner, served with baked beans, slaw, bread and a drink as well as a performance by local band Sideswiped after the Poker Run at 7:30 p.m.
Camping at the complex site will be available.
